Your finance team will kill your next deal — and you won't see it coming. I've watched founders lose crores in exits not because the business was bad, but because the finance team couldn't hold it together when diligence got real. I'm Kishore Dasaka, a fractional CFO. For 20+ years I've worked with 250+ founders — building finance functions, leading diligence for M&A, and prepping companies for exits where the numbers have to hold up under real scrutiny. I've seen it happen in QoE rooms. The founder thinks the books are clean. The buyer's team starts pulling threads. And suddenly three years of small accountant errors, unflagged related party transactions, and reconciliations that were "almost done" come crashing into the data room. The deal doesn't die over the business model. It dies over a trust issue. Spreadsheets don't fail. People do. And the wrong person on your finance team doesn't just mess up your books — they quietly bleed your company until you're sitting across from an acquirer wondering why your valuation just got cut.
